CVE-2024-33542

CVSS 3.1 Score 4.3 of 10 (medium)

Details

Published Apr 29, 2024
CWE ID 639

Summary

CVE-2024-33542 is an Authorization Bypass Through User-Controlled Key vulnerability found in Fabio Rinaldi Crelly Slider. The affected version of Crelly Slider is from n/a through 1.4.5. This vulnerability has a risk score of 5 and a base severity of MEDIUM. It requires low privileges and no user interaction, with an attack vector through the network. The impact score is 1.4, indicating low confidentiality impact and no integrity or availability impact. It poses a potential danger to organizations as it allows unauthorized access through an authorization bypass, potentially compromising sensitive information.
